What is Breathwork?

Breathwork is breath awareness! We breathe our whole lives from the day we enter this world to the day we leave. But when we breathe consciously, it becomes a powerful tool for regulating our nervous system, finding calm/ease, focus, presence, energy, healing, and much more.

By changing how we breathe, we can change how we feel. The remembrance to take even a single, conscious breath can empower us with the choice of what happens next. A choice that we may not have seen or had before.

📝 Important Safety Info:

The Conscious Connected Breath (CCB) is not advised for:

  • Cardiovascular disease/heart conditions
  • Detached retina or glaucoma
  • Diagnosed brain or abdomen aneurysm
  • Epilepsy
  • Diagnosed bipolar or schizophrenia
  • Uncontrolled diabetes or thyroid conditions
  • High blood pressure
  • Delicate Pregnancy
  • Recent surgery or injury

Likewise, if you are on any heavy medications you are advised to seek medical counsel prior to joining us. If in doubt, please let the facilitator(s) know as there are other breath patterns that may be more suitable for you.
